They are still one of the most popular stolen vehicles, if it is a real Type S. People rip out the powertrain and drop it in a Civic. Add forced induction and you are quite easily up to 400 hp.

They unscrewed the driveway lights during the day and came back at night to take my buddies Civic SiR in darkness while he slept inside.
For those looking for the engine swap I say God just buy a used Civic Si with the K20 motor and get the factory tuned package, excellent manual and LSD. If some guy with a tuner Civic gets a great deal on a "used" K20 does it not dawn on them where it might have come from? Does this mean the engine swap tuner community is its own worst nightmare? One day their car will be gone too... |
